Bow, shake hands, one kiss, two, or
more? Beginning with the basic
greetings, Janet Fagan, Great Expectations, LLC, led us through an enlightening
workshop activity on cross-cultural etiquette at our March meeting. Lively
discussion followed as we explored how to recognize and appreciate cultural
differences, sharing personal stories from our own expatriate experiences.

We are forming a casual ‘cooking club’ where we can
get together to talk about food, share recipes and learn new cooking
skills. If you are interested in
joining this group please contact Barbara Donnelly.

A number of members are getting
together to start a Spanish conversation coffee morning. There are various
levels of ability in the group so don’t feel shy about attending (some of the
beginners will be there!) We will choose a topic each month and use this as a
basis for the ‘conversation’. The aim is for it to be lighthearted and fun;
giving people a chance to practise their Spanish in relaxed surroundings. The
day and time have yet to be decided. If you are interested or want to know more
please contact Barbara Donnelly
